Influence of Snow and Ice
When wintertime shows up, snow and ice can pose considerable dangers to your roofing, similar to rain. Collected snow can be rather hefty, and if it doesn't move off, it can produce an unsafe load that your roofing system mightn't be able to sustain. This stress can lead to drooping, leakages, or even structural failing.
Ice can likewise trigger issues, especially with ice dams. When snow on your roof thaws, it can move down and refreeze at the eaves, developing a dam that prevents correct drainage. Water then supports under roof shingles, leading to leakages and water damage inside your home.
To secure your roof covering, it's essential to maintain gutters free from debris, permitting appropriate water drainage. On a regular basis inspecting your roofing system for indications of wear and damage can assist catch problems early.
If you notice a significant amount of snow, take into consideration working with a professional to remove it securely. Remember, it's far better to be positive concerning snow and ice than to manage expensive repair work later. Taking these actions can aid ensure your roof withstands the cold weather without severe concerns.
Sunlight and Temperature Level Difficulties
While you could enjoy bright days, long term exposure to sunshine and severe temperature levels can be detrimental to your roofing system. UV rays can break down roof covering products in time, resulting in bending, breaking, or fading. If your roofing's shingles are made from asphalt, they may end up being breakable under intense heat, making them much more at risk to damages.
In addition, heats can increase the threat of thermal growth. As materials expand throughout the warm of the day and agreement in the evening, this consistent cycle can create tension on your roof covering, possibly causing leaks or other architectural issues.
You might likewise notice boosted power prices as your air conditioning system functions harder to battle warm buildup in your attic.
It's essential to choose roof materials that can withstand your local climate's temperature level changes. Light-colored or reflective roof covering can help reduce heat absorption, while proper air flow in your attic room can preserve a well balanced temperature level.
Routine assessments and upkeep can likewise capture problems early, guaranteeing your roof remains in ideal condition.
